Repairs
Expenditures to restore an asset to its former condition or to keep it in operable condition without increasing its life or value significantly.
Warranty Expense
Costs a company anticipates or incurs for the repair or replacement of defective products during the warranty period.
Repairs
Expenses incurred to restore an asset to a condition where it can perform its intended function, without improving beyond its original state.
Accrued Vacation Pay
Represents the amount of vacation time earned by employees that has not yet been used or paid out, and is recorded as a liability on the company's balance sheet.
